OneDrive setup and MCP guide

Try this workflow

In OwAI, connect your account, open OneDrive and sign in to Microsoft. Add a folder with its subfolders. Indexing and face detection follow App Settings. Collections, groups and labels sync through OwAI; originals stay in OneDrive.

What to expect

Small thumbnails are cached; desktop videos download to a playback cache. Offline access is limited to cached media. Approved deletions use OneDrive’s recycle bin, not OwAI’s 30-day recovery. Removing a source never deletes its OneDrive files.

What does OneDrive integration cost, and what is stored locally?

OneDrive requires Cloud Access, even with local processing. Hosted AI uses prepaid credits. Fully cloud-based indexing can continue with the desktop off.
